Web21 feb. 2024 · However, the time can vary by the aircraft’s make and model. The aircraft inspection is performed to make sure that the aircraft is airworthy for the next 100 hours of flight time. The inspection itself includes a thorough examination of the entire aircraft, from top to bottom, including its: Engines. Propellers. Fuel system.
